QC小组法在列控系统集成项目中的应用

2024-01-30 13:56单鹤玲
铁路通信信号工程技术 2024年1期
关键词:系统集成项目组实验室

单鹤玲

(北京全路通信信号研究设计院集团有限公司,北京 100070)

1 相关理论基础

1.1 QC小组法

QC 小组(Quality Control Circle),即质量控制小组,是“在生产或工作岗位上从事各种劳动的职工,围绕企业的经营战略、方针目标和现场存在的问题,以改进质量、降低消耗、提高人的素质和经济效益为目的的组织,运用质量管理的理论和方法开展活动的小组。”

在实施质量的管理过程中,人的作用是产品质量的决定性因素。处于生产第一线的员工,他们对影响产品质量的因素最清楚,将这些人员以一定形式(也就是QC 小组的形式)组织起来,共同管理产品质量,研究影响质量的问题并针对这些问题采取有效的控制措施,成为群众性质量管理活动的一种有效组织形式,它具有明显的自主性、广泛的群众性、高度的民主性和严密的科学性。

1.2 QC小组活动程序

实施QC 小组方法,需要结合专业技术和管理技术两个方面,其在程序上遵循PDCA 循环:P(Plan)计划、D(Do)执行、C(Check)检查、A(Action)处理。

P 计划阶段一般包含6 个步骤:选定课题、识别主要问题、确定目标、原因分析、要因确认和制定对策;D 阶段即按照制定的对策实施的阶段; C阶段对于所取得的效果进行检查;A 阶段包含两个步骤:制定巩固措施,防止问题再发生;提出遗留问题及下一步打算,这一系列过程即为QC 小组的活动程序。

PDCA 循环具有循环前进、阶梯上升的特点,也就是按PDCA 顺序前进,如图1、2 所示,就能逐级上升达到更高的水平。同时,PDCA 的每个阶段本身也有它的小循环,让这个阶段的工作逐层循环、提高。

图1 PDCA循环阶梯示意Fig.1 PDCA cycle ladder diagram

图2 PDCA自身循环示意Fig.2 PDCA self-cycle diagram

2 沪杭列控系统集成项目QC小组实施过程

2.1 人员组成

QC 小组一般由第一线的领导人员、技术人员、管理人员自主形成。通过实行自主管理,互相启发、集思广益,同时遵循科学的工作程序,层层深入地分析问题、解决问题,保证工作的严密性、科学性。

沪杭项目QC 小组按照QC 小组法应用原则,主要由项目直接领导、各子系统负责人、各工作环节负责人自主组成,主要人员如表1 所示。

表1 沪杭项目QC小组人员构成Tab.1 QC group role List in Shanghai-Hangzhou project

2.2 选择课题

通过对沪杭项目进行风险源识别,识别出其中存在的一些隐性风险。例如:本项目第一次采用新开发的iLOCK 联锁系统,并应用于CTCS-3(简称C3)项目中,RBC 系统同时连接数个CBI 及TSR子系统等,为此,必须通过大量、完整的测试保证能解决这些问题给稳定性带来的风险。因此,项目组决定运用QC 的理论和方法,针对沪杭实验室测试,成立沪杭客专实验室集成测试QC 小组,对“沪杭实验室集成”课题进行攻关。

2.3 设定目标

基于现状分析,QC 小组对所掌握问题进行充分的讨论和分析,经与项目相关领导、专家、负责人沟通,针对问题明确制定了小组目标,并对目标实现进行可行性分析。

2.3.1 小组目标

QC 小组目标:确保沪杭各子系统软件功能满足需求,接口完善,达到开通要求,目标分解如下:

1)测试需完成C3 列控系统功能的全覆盖;

2)通过实验室系统集成测试发现问题,提交开发环节修正后,确保子系统接口的完整性和正确性;

3)通过实验室系统集成测试发现问题,由数据工程师重新核实,确保沪杭客专数据的准确性;

4)通过版本控制确保各子系统软件版本统一性;

5)完成缺陷分析和应急措施制定。

2.3.2 目标可行性

QC 小组在确定小组目标后,对目标的可行性进行分析,认为所确定目标可实现,分析如下:

1)项目所在设计单位在业内享有盛誉,具有丰富的高铁列控系统集成经验;

2)沪杭列控系统集成测试有ETCS、CTCS 系统测试案例库等可借鉴;

3)项目所在设计单位已有多个子系统专项实验室及C3 列控系统综合集成实验室;

4)项目所在设计单位拥有众多经验丰富的专家,在技术上和研究重点上能够做好把关工作;

5)项目所在单位相关领导对本次QC 小组活动非常重视,给予了大力支持,并提供了充足的项目资金;

6)沪杭项目组为一支具有丰富工作经历,参加过客运专线调试开通工作的团队,为课题完成奠定了基础。

2.4 分析原因

实验室集成测试QC 小组对影响沪杭C3 列控系统集成测试有效性的各方面原因进行分析后,利用因果图法找出阻碍沪杭系统实验室集成测试有效性的因素,如图3 所示。

图3 影响沪杭C3级列控系统集成测试有效性的因果分析Fig.3 Cause-effect analysis chart affecting Shanghai-Hangzhou CTCS-3 train control system integration test effectiveness

2.5 要因确认

在对影响沪杭C3 列控系统集成测试有效性的原因进行分析识别后,QC 小组全体成员针对所得出的11 项末端因素逐一进行分析讨论,将各项末端因素分类,找出影响问题的主要原因,制定要因确认如表2 所示。

表2 要因确认Tab.2 Essential factor confirmation

2.6 制定对策

在经过原因分析确定要因后,QC 小组针对已确定的每条主要原因提出相应对策,并对对策的有效性、可实施性进行研讨,最终形成本课题的要因对策,如表3 所示。

表3 要因对策Tab.3 Essential factor countermeasure

2.7 执行措施

对策制定完成后,项目成员按照对策表严格执行应对措施,QC 小组跟踪实施效果如下。

1)措施一

项目组成员通过分析C3 功能和运营场景,制定测试矩阵,并据此编制测试案例,保证测试案例覆盖所有沪杭线车站,覆盖C3 列控系统所有功能。

项目小组共编制测试案例336 个,其中功能性测试案例291 个,稳定性测试案例45 个,包含全部14 个运营场景和全部C3 功能。

2)措施二

为克服新研发联锁子系统接入可能产生的问题,项目组成员模拟武广客专联锁系统研制及测试过程,针对新联锁系统执行了4 轮功能测试、3 轮稳定测试,确保能够免除系统接入带来的不利因素,保证相应功能的有效性、稳定性。

3)措施三

根据现场反馈,项目组在实验室进行了故障复现测试,同时模拟相同场景进行测试,两者对比,寻找差异。

4)措施四

由于工期紧张、站前滞后严重,测试时间压缩,数据频繁变动,室内测试任务变得异常繁重,为此,项目组采用分组、分时测试方法,结合实验室和现场场景,互相验证,最终完成了测试目标,四电集成的工作重心转移至现场动态验收阶段。

5)措施五

针对软件频繁变动带来的管理难题,项目组安排专职的配置管理人员,配置专用服务器,对软件的发布、部署进行统一管理,保证测试软件与现场部署软件的一致性及被测软件的有效性,更由此提前发现软件中存在的缺陷,据此对各种因数据变化而造成的修改进行验证,同时,对现场发现的问题进行再测试,保证沪杭客专联调联试及试运行阶段的平稳运行。

2.8 检查效果

通过项目组的努力,C3 实验室的集成测试为现场联调提供充分的信息支持和坚实的技术支持,为沪杭系统的集成分担了很大的压力,现场故障明显减少,系统稳定运行,大步提高系统集成测试的有效性,带来了很好的经济效益和社会效益。

1)技术效果

QC 小组对沪杭实验室集成测试,对测试发现故障与测试案例比率进行统计(测试发现故障与测试案例比率 = (测试发现故障)/(测试案例数×测试轮数),如图4 所示,其中,沪杭测试案例数为336),沪杭C3 列控系统实验室集成工作产生技术效果显著。

图4 技术效果Fig.4 Technical effect

2)社会效果

沪杭客专顺利开通,项目组获得年度铁道部火车头奖、上海铁路局安全生产奖等,沪杭列控系统集成测试有效性QC 小组获得当年铁道部优秀质量管理小组奖。沪杭的顺利开通有效解决长三角地区交通瓶颈,充分显示由客运专线带来的“同城效应”。

3)无形效果

通过在沪杭项目中实施QC 小组活动,小组成员在质量意识、个人能力等方面得到很大提高,给未来应用QC 知识、解决相应问题以及在团队合作方面,都增强极大的信心。

3 总结

沪杭项目组为对关键风险进行攻关成立QC 小组,通过QC 小组法,参与对危险源的分析,找出制约沪杭集成的关键因素,在有限的时间和资源下,充分调动所有成员的能动性,针对主因,制定对策,落实负责人并编制实施计划,通过大量的测试和验证解决了沪杭系统集成过程中遇到的大量问题,大幅度提高了现场的效率,节省联调联试时间。同时,通过在项目中实施QC 小组法,项目组体会到小组成员“质量”观念得到加强,认为这种方法在高铁列控系统集成项目中有较高的应用价值。

猜你喜欢
系统集成项目组实验室
CSCO生物统计学专家委员会RWE项目组简介
加氢站与调压站能源供应系统集成技术及应用
Association between estradiol levels and clinical outcomes of IVF cycles with single blastocyst embryo transfer
基于数字化平台的项目组管理实践
电竞实验室
电竞实验室
电竞实验室
电竞实验室
工业企业系统集成技术 系统集成技术与信息化集成系统(下)
“系统集成”式的改革